A woman gave leftover food from her restaurant to a poor boy - One day, she decided to follow him....

Several years ago, a boy named Martín used to pass by a small restaurant every afternoon, located on a quiet street in the city center.

The place was owned by Doña Elena, a woman with a firm character but a generous heart. Martín never asked for money; he simply waited patiently to the side until Elena came out with a small bag of food, which she handed to him without saying a word.

For weeks, this scene repeated like a silent ritual. Martín would take the food with a grateful smile, bow his head respectfully, and walk away with light steps.

One afternoon, moved by an intuition that wouldn’t leave her alone, Elena decided to speak to him:

"Tell me, Martín… why don’t you eat at home? Is your mother sick?"

The boy’s face tensed for a moment, as if his memories weighed heavily. Then he forced a quick smile.

"Thank you, ma’am. I really appreciate it. But I must go..."

And without another word, he ran off.

That night, Elena couldn’t sleep. The next day, when Martín showed up again, she kept her distance and discreetly decided to follow him.

To her surprise, the boy didn’t go to a shelter, nor did he sit down to eat.

Instead, he walked to a modest little house at the end of a dusty street, carefully placed the bag of food on the porch, and ran away before anyone could see him.

Elena remained hidden, watching from the shadows. Minutes later, the door opened and a little girl stepped onto the porch.

When she saw the bag, her face lit up with joy. She ran inside shouting:

"Mommy, Mommy, look!"

Elena's heart tightened. Why did Martín leave the food there and walk away without expecting anything in return?

The next day, when she saw him again, she couldn’t help but approach him.

"Martín," she said softly, "I followed you yesterday. I saw what you did."

He lowered his head, shame in his eyes.

"I didn’t want anyone to know," he murmured. "That used to be my home… before my mother died.

The family living there took us in for a while. They don’t have much, and now that I can give something back, I try to help them… but I don’t want them to see me. I just want to thank them."

Elena felt a lump in her throat.

"You’re a noble boy, Martín. And if you’ll let me… I want to help you help them."

From then on, she not only continued preparing food for him but also began sending larger packages with bread, fruit, and sweet treats for the children.

Over time, she offered the mother of the family a job at her restaurant and helped the younger children with their studies.

Thanks to Doña Elena’s generosity and Martín’s big heart, that family was able to move forward.

And Martín learned that sometimes, when you act with true love, help finds you… even when you’re not looking for it.
